Quarterly Planning Note — Gross-Margin Review

For the incoming director: the Q2 gross-margin review for the Harrowfield product line is scheduled early next quarter. Freight and component costs drove most of the recent compression; pricing actions recovered roughly half. Full workings are in the shared ledger. One confidential point precedes your first review session.

management briefing: The finance team signed off on a budget of $279.9 million for Project Oliiel.

### Step 3: Deploy Farevane rules engine

Build the shipping-fee rules bundle with `make rules-pack`. Do not edit rule files directly in prod. Push the bundle to the staging slot, run the fee regression suite, then promote. The deploy script authenticates to the rules host with a deploy key, shown below.

rollout seal: bky9_2369ZXVnu

Approvals — Queuewright autoscaler. New team members: the queue-depth autoscaler scales worker pools when backlog exceeds thresholds defined in the scaling policy file. Any change to thresholds, cooldown windows, or maximum replica counts requires an approval record in the change log, plus a dry-run report from staging. Emergency overrides are allowed only during declared incidents. All policy changes must be approved by the engineer named below.

signatory, yahog-badug: Quenix Ulaael

# Log sampling for the Wrennet notification service
# This service emits roughly 40k log lines per minute at peak, so we
# sample INFO at 5% and keep WARN/ERROR at 100%. If support needs full
# traces for an incident, flip sample_rate to 1.0 for no more than one
# hour — the sink fills quickly. Sampled logs are written to the store below.

replica DSN, yadup-hahig: mongodb://gilys_svc:Mx@db-5f8f.norvasoft.internal:5432/eliion

Subject: Spare hardware storage room

Hello team assistants,

The spare hardware store at Ostler Court has moved from B2 to room 114 on the first floor, next to the print hub. Monitors, docks, and cables are shelved by type; please update the sign-out sheet when taking items. The door stays locked at all times and opens with the code below.

badge for fafop-badug: bdg-JJFKXZ-87629223